Earnings for International Studies Graduates from University of Northern Colorado

Students who complete University of Northern Colorado’s International Studies program report the following median earnings (per the U.S. Department of Education’s College Scorecard):

Median earnings by years after graduation for International Studies at University of Northern Colorado
Years After Graduation Median Earnings
1 year $24,788
2 years $18,315
5 years $48,631

International Studies Bachelor’s Program at University of Northern Colorado

Among the 12 bachelor’s international studies degrees awarded at University of Northern Colorado, 67% were women (8) and 33% were men (4).

University of Northern Colorado gender breakdown of International Studies Bachelor's degree recipients

The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of International Studies bachelor’s degree recipients at University of Northern Colorado.

Race / Ethnicity Number of Graduates
White 7
Hispanic / Latino 3
Black / African American 2
Racial-ethnic diversity of International Studies majors at University of Northern Colorado

Minority students account for 42% of International Studies bachelor’s degree recipients at University of Northern Colorado, lower than the national average of 44%.*

*The racial-ethnic minorities figure is the total number of graduates minus White, international (nonresident), and unknown-race graduates.
